Ziel der Reise / Objectives of Cruise:
POS531: The research cruise POS 531 is the first research cruise within the MARUM Excellence Cluster ?The Ocean Floor – Earth's Uncharted Interface'. The scientific party consists of scientists from MARUM, Max Planck Institute for Marine Microbiology, University of Bremen, Institute of Chemistry and Biology of the Marine Environment, Carl von Ossietsky Universitat Oldenburg, and Alfred Wegener Institute for Polar and Marine Research. The research aim of POS 531 is to investigate carbon and nitrogen cycling in sandy shelf sediments off the coast of Morocco in order to better understand their influence on pelagic primary production and lateral transport to the open ocean. This will allow us to better understand the role of primary production in sandy shelf regions for open ocean carbon sequestration.
